Jordan Fourcher didn’t set out to disrupt the cooling industry. In fact, Cryo X wasn’t even his first idea. It all started with a different kind of frustration: wireless phone chargers that overheated devices and ruined batteries. That led him down a rabbit hole of thermal engineering—one that ultimately landed him in a niche so powerful it feels more like science fiction than startup hardware.
